Man Utd Urged To Ban 'Racist' Lukaku Chant

A section of supporters were recorded singing the terrace song during last week's win over Basel, and the anti-racism organisation have intervened Manchester United have been asked to ban a terrace chant about Romelu Lukaku by anti-racism organisation Kick It Out.   The song, which goes to the tune of the Stone Roses song ‘Made of Stone’ and makes two references to the size of the Belgian's manhood, was sung by a small section of supporters during the Champions League match against FC Basel and is believed to have been repeated in Sunday’s 4-0 win over Everton, during which the striker scored.     Kick It Out have subsequently written to the club, after deeming the song “offensive and discriminatory”. South Korea says Moon and Trump agree on need for stronger North Korea sanctions

South Korea’s President Moon Jae-in and Donald Trump have agreed to exert more pressure through sanctions on North Korea following its nuclear and missile tests, South Korea’s presidential office said after a telephone call between the two leaders on Sunday. “The two leaders agreed to strengthen cooperation, and exert stronger and practical sanctions on North Korea so that it realizes provocative actions leads to further diplomatic isolation and economic pressure,” Blue House spokesman Park Soo-hyun said. The Blue House said Moon and Trump had strongly condemned the latest missile launch by North Korea, and agreed that the two nations would work with the international community to implement the latest UN Security Council’s resolution 2375, Park said.
